Output d26473600f4745ff1bd848352a045cc4d37548b893ccd7217c5d4f00a88ec1cb:87

value
636686
script pubkey
OP_0 OP_PUSHBYTES_20 e68952b91c328da3820e1d61a6271117052d19bb
address
bc1qu6y49wgux2x68qswr4s6vfc3zuzj6xdm0x3u23
transaction
d26473600f4745ff1bd848352a045cc4d37548b893ccd7217c5d4f00a88ec1cb
confirmations
237041
spent
true